The callback(JSON.stringify(deposit._state),null) is suspect - if you try and resume the transaction with that data using JSON.parse it will fail, as not all of the state is serializable to JSON.

There is a flat 100,000 satoshi fee for btc tx fee; so that gets deducted from the transferred amount. This will be adjusted to a dynamic amount in the next network upgrade
